Output 4e64f5149768df1d77143d6c448a2d2cf9be8e72da870061058cb06e57b19a44:1

value
166432979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da00289993eea79db9d153a62a4ac52435fa0e17 OP_EQUAL
address
3MZhRP7TxEFA7kbgDvA83Mq2QUbHkwdbMQ
transaction
4e64f5149768df1d77143d6c448a2d2cf9be8e72da870061058cb06e57b19a44
confirmations
434478
spent
true